2022 年,全球便携式呼吸器市场估值达到 8.2756 亿美元,并预计在预测期内强劲增长,复合年增长率 (CAGR) 为 5.58%,预计到 2028 年将达到 11.4864 亿美元。呼吸器是一种重要设备,用于为护理需求最低的患者提供氧气。它由灵活或专用的呼吸迴路、加热加湿器或热湿交换器 (HME)、控制系统、监视器、警报器和感测器组成。它的工作原理是利用正压,透过气管内插管、插管或面罩等方法,以正常潮气量和呼吸频率将气体输送到肺部。这些呼吸器还提供各种通气模式,包括组合通气、压力通气和容量模式通气,以及辅助控制、同步间歇性强制通气、气道压力释放和压力支持通气。因此,便携式呼吸器广泛用于家庭、医院和门诊护理中心的长期呼吸护理。

The Global Portable Ventilator Market reached a valuation of USD 827.56 Million in 2022 and is poised for robust growth in the forecast period, ex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.58% and expected to reach USD 1148.64 Million through 2028. A portable medical ventilator is a critical apparatus used to provide oxygen to patients with minimal care needs. It consists of a flexible or specialized breathing circuit, a heated humidifier or heat and moisture exchanger (HME), a control system, monitors, alarms, and sensors. It operates by delivering gas to the lungs at normal tidal volumes and breathing rates through methods such as an endotracheal tube, cannula, or mask, utilizing positive pressure. These ventilators also offer various ventilation modes, including combined-, pressure-, and volume-mode ventilation, as well as assist-control, synchronized intermittent mandatory, airway pressure release, and pressure support ventilation. Consequently, portable ventilators are extensively used for long-term respiratory care in homes, hospitals, and ambulatory care centers.

Technological Advancement:

Technological advancements, including the emergence of non-invasive and microprocessor-controlled portable ventilators, significantly contribute to industry growth. These variants prioritize patient comfort and offer compact, durable, and energy-efficient solutions. Non-invasive ventilation methods, such as BiPAP (bilevel positive airway pressure) and CPAP (continuous positive airway pressure), provide a more comfortable experience compared to invasive ventilation methods. This increased comfort can lead to better patient compliance. Microprocessor-controlled ventilators often come equipped with advanced monitoring capabilities and connectivity features, enabling remote monitoring and timely adjustments to treatment plans.

High Cost Associated with Portable Medical Ventilators:

Portable ventilators often incorporate advanced technologies, such as microprocessor control, advanced monitoring capabilities, and connectivity features. These technologies contribute to higher manufacturing costs. Designing portable ventilators that are compact, lightweight, and suitable for home use requires specialized engineering and materials, which can increase production costs. Ensuring the safety, reliability, and compliance of medical devices with regulatory standards involves rigorous testing and quality control measures, which can add to manufacturing expenses.
